Slow Cooker BBQ Chicken Thighs

Description

Tender, juicy chicken thighs slow-cooked to perfection and smothered in flavorful BBQ sauce. This easy slow cooker recipe makes for effortless, mouthwatering meals with minimal prep, perfect for busy weeknights or weekend gatherings.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 2.25 lbs chicken thighs, raw, skin-on and bone-in (about 46 thighs)

  • 3 tbsp BBQ seasoning

  • 1 cup BBQ sauce (Hickory, Kansas City style, or your favorite variety)


Instructions

  • Pat the chicken thighs dry with paper towels.

  • Rub the chicken evenly with BBQ seasoning, coating all sides.

  • Place the seasoned chicken thighs in the slow cooker in a single layer.

  • Pour BBQ sauce over the chicken, ensuring all pieces are covered.

  • Cover and cook on low for 6–7 hours or on high for 3–4 hours until the chicken is tender and cooked through.

  • For a caramelized finish, optionally transfer chicken to a baking sheet, brush with additional BBQ sauce, and broil for 3–5 minutes until sauce is bubbly and slightly charred.

  • Serve hot with your favorite sides.

Notes

  • Use bone-in, skin-on thighs for maximum flavor and moisture.

  • Adjust BBQ seasoning and sauce to your preferred spice level.

  • Leftovers store well and can be shredded for sandwiches or salads.

  • Can substitute boneless thighs but reduce cooking time slightly.
